## Describe your changes The tray session row flapped on every transient engine restart and went blank at the exact moment the session expired: - Watcher.Close zeroed the server-scoped recorder deadline on every engine restart (sleep/wake, network change, stream errors), hiding the tray row until the next successful login re-seeded it. Close now only stops the timers; the client run loop clears the recorder when it exits for real. - Status.GetSessionExpiresAt masked past deadlines as zero, so the status snapshot dropped the field right when the UI should have shown "session expired". The getter now returns the raw value and the tray renders past deadlines as "Session expired — sign in again", routing the click to the login flow. - The watcher rejected recently-expired deadlines (30s skew) delivered by login/sync, clearing the recorder instead of surfacing the expiry. Deadlines up to 30 days past are now recorded as expired; only older values are rejected as garbage. ## Issue ticket number and link ## Stack <!-- branch-stack --> ### Checklist - [x] Is it a bug fix - [ ] Is a typo/documentation fix - [ ] Is a feature enhancement - [ ] It is a refactor - [ ] Created tests that fail without the change (if possible) - [ ] This change does **not** modify the public API, gRPC protocols, functionality behavior, CLI / service flags, or introduce a new feature — **OR** I have discussed it with the NetBird team beforehand (link the issue / Slack thread in the description).
